This powerpoint presentation begins by providing a brief overview of the City of Abilene's water distribution system. Model development and calibration is presented and covers the following topics: physical model; demand allocation;field testing;operational controls; and,EPS Calibration. Information on IDSE Compliance is provided, along with the development of a Capital Improvements Plan. Lessons learned include the following:verify/survey tank elevations;recognize deficiencies in wholesale customerdata;small tanks are difficult to calibrate;check water ages at all tanks to ensurerepeating patterns;demand allocation to all non-facility nodes isimportant in water age modeling;maximize existing infrastructure in CIP Planning; and, the model can be used for a variety of applications.
